Folks,

I mentioned in passing last month that the polycarb orange on white keys were tests. What were they tests for? Well, they were tests for this key. For those who aren't familiar with it, the key is a classic geekhack legend; it made its first appearance in round 3 in the nostalgia orange on grey theme:

(http://i4.photobucket.com/albums/y146/eddie84/OCN/Mech%20keyboard%20club/key%20caps/DSC08708.jpg)
(courtesy reaper)

I wanted to remake it, but I also wanted to try 1st shot polycarb. We knew that 1st shot polycarb would need special attention to contrast and legend to key proportions to make the keys really pop, so we ran a few tests -- those ended up being the late march keys. Having deemed those a success, I had these made:

(http://i.imgur.com/5R4n1RG.jpg)
backlit

(http://i.imgur.com/5NauGZ2.jpg)
boringlit

They match the late march key (and techkeys' complementary keys), and are a prelude to something even cooler:

First, geekhack will be paying to finish cutting the cherry font legends with signature plastics. We will be doing so with cash on hand plus the proceeds of this sale.

Second, we will be making an entire set of polycarb keys. In standard configuration, the alphanumerics of this set will be 1st shot polycarb on white. The modifiers will be 1st shot white on polycarb. The legends, of course, will all be cherry font :).


Because geekhack will be dirt poor after paying for the rest of the cherry legends, the group buy for this set will include a modest contribution to geekhack. As penance, the staff will probably be ganging up at Ron's office to sort and ship everything again ;).

Post by: Lunartuna on Sun, 21 April 2013, 12:44:23
Do we have any idea on durability of polycarb compared to ABS? Will ABS on PC develop shine faster than PC on ABS or vise versa?

Title: Re: April '13 Geekhack key -- Cherry legends final push
Post by: mkawa on Sun, 21 April 2013, 12:56:47
polycarbonate is harder than abs, but less temperature resistant and more brittle. think compact disc (made of polycarb) vs GI Joe (mostly abs)

ignoring hardness, polycarb is probably less likely to develop shine due solely to the fact that we're using translucent polycarb. shine is necessarily reflected light, and our polycarb reflects much less light than non-translucent plastics. the flip side of this is that it may show more scratching (refraction through the material).

Title: Re: April '13 Geekhack key -- Cherry legends final push
Post by: mkawa on Sun, 21 April 2013, 14:12:22
light has to reflect for you to see anything. consider a truly black 2nd shot (like 0K black) and transparent PC first shot (no index of refraction, 0 reflectivity). light shines through the PC first shot and is absorbed by the 2nd shot. you see nothing, no contrast. now fix reflectivity of the polycarb at say 50% (ie, p=1/2 of reflection) at a given wavelength. you get increasing amount of contrast as reflectivity of the 2nd shot increases. at pure white, it is at its maximum across all wavelengths and ta-da, that's where we are right now.

Post by: Megaweapon on Sun, 21 April 2013, 22:11:47
You ever remove a computer bezel and notice how the power/HDD activity LED's are fed?  Depending on the case design there is frequently a clear piece of plastic that runs between the LED and the bezel.  Sometimes the actual LED is nowhere near the hole on the bezel where the light is delivered, so this clear piece of plastic has a couple of right angles in it.

I wonder if keycaps could use a similar technique to get a more precise and even delivery of light (as well as allow for legends to be placed anywhere on the cap, for keys like shift and enter).
Title: Re: April '13 Geekhack key -- Cherry legends final push
Post by: whiteduck on Sun, 21 April 2013, 22:21:14
got one for the cause!
Title: Re: April '13 Geekhack key -- Cherry legends final push
Post by: mkawa on Sun, 21 April 2013, 22:37:02
those are called light pipes and are generally made out of translucent colored polycarbonate just as our caps are. however, it's not really possible to make keycaps that also double as light pipes for the MX1a switch given the datasheet LED placement. basically, such a keycap would have to be solid around the cruciform. MX caps can't be sold around the cruciform for obvious reasons (actuation!).

that said, there's a little room to play around with. if someone can find an O-ring material that is translucent (finding one shouldn't be hard, but i'm going to take a guess that any material that has this property will make for a very hard o-ring), this would at least distribute the LED light more uniformly around the switch and hence the cap. similarly, a translucent "landing pad" would do the job as well. with a perfectly clear landing pad light guide, the light will be more distributed around the cap. with a slightly more opaque landing pad guide, the keys will pop a little more when you actuate them. it could definitely be quite cool.

pretty much any other solution would require a redesign of the MX switch itself.
